我在SQL Server 2008中创建了CustomerTbl
。
为此我有,
右键单击ServerExplorer
中的表格文件夹,然后选择Add New Table
。
1。现在我添加了三列CustomerID
,FirstName
,LastName
,数据类型为int
,varchar(50)
,分别为varchar(50)
。
2。现在使用CustomerTbl
名称保存表格。
3。现在我通过右键单击ServerExporer
内的表并选择OpenTableDefination
重新打开表定义。
4. 现在我更改了CustomerID
列的属性。
每次在表中插入新记录时,我需要自动将值增加1。
为此,我将IsIdentity属性设置为true。
使用选择字段和ColumnPropery选项卡。
5. 但是当我尝试保存表格时出现问题。我收到了以下错误框。
为什么我在创建表并保存一次之后无法对表的fields属性进行任何更改。???
请帮忙......
答案 0 :(得分:3)
这是SQL Server Management Studio中的一个设置。
菜单工具 - 选项 - 设计器 - 防止保存需要重新创建表的更改